Across North Glendale, the median sale price sits about 6% above the median for Glendale neighborhoods and about 25% above the statewide median. Gross rental yield is 2.3%, against 3.2% for Glendale neighborhoods and 3.7% statewide. Over the past 12 months, prices fell 9.1%. Transaction liquidity sits below the median for Glendale neighborhoods and below the statewide median.
